When DAZ first set up special offers, they never seem to get it quite right first time.

This morning, I got one of their emails that said "Hey, because you bought ______ in the past, we'd like to give you a 40% discount on _____, ____ and ____." As I'd been planning to buy ______ and ______, that sounded pretty good. So I threw them into my cart, and saw that the combination of (current sale discount) and (40% off for buying stuff in the past) added up to quite a nice saving.

Sadly, at some point later in the day (before I had actually pressed the Checkout button), someone at DAZ woke up and said "40% off sale price? You lunkhead, that was supposed to be 40% off total price!" and corrected the formula.

So when I came back to my cart, the price had risen sharply. So everything had to come out of the cart and go back on the wishlist again.

Which is probably no bad thing, but I do wish that DAZ wouldn't keep teasing us like this ...
